Abstract: A new Japanese record of the Holarctic Lynceus brachyurus is presented with key morphological characteris- tics and habitat information. The rostrum, clasper, telson, and lamina abdominalis of this insular record are similar to those of the com- mon form of L. brachyurus in continental populations, and our specimens fall within the previously reported species variability.

Fig. 1. Lynceus brachyurus Müller, 1776. A) male head, left side view; B) male head, anterior view; C) female head, anterior view; D) female head, left side view; E) female telson and lamina abdominalis, dorsal view; F) male telson, left side view; G) male telson, ventral view; H) male left 1st thoracopod, superior view; I) male left 1st thoracopod, inferior view. All scale bars=0.25 mm.
